Hiya all,

Thanks to Mr. Jon Nusbaum at www.cuesnthings.com , I've just acquired my 2nd Black Boar cue. This one is extra special...in that it's the only Titlist Conversion cue Tony's done....EVER!!! :) :) Moreover, Tony tells me that the inlay work on this cue was done completely by hand. For those of you who are Titlist fans out there...I think this one ranks right up there at the top.

This cue is gorgeous...and plays almost identical (in great hit and feel) to my other BB cue. Now I'm sitting on a great pair of playing cues, and felt like sharing my good luck with ya'll.
